- [Instructor] Here's an easy way to display a slide count to keep your audience informed about where they are in your training. The format we'll build will show the slide number the user is on out of the total number of slides. To start, insert a new text caption, we'll move it to the lower right of the screen. Delete the default text out of the caption. In the Properties panel, click the Insert Variable icon, it looks like an x in between two square brackets. In the resulting window, click the Variable Type drop down and select System. Now open the Variables drop down, scroll down and select cpinfoCurrentSlide, click OK. The text that appears may look strange, but when you preview the project, it will display the current slide number.
